Problem statement
Currently, the "booked on" date filter in the Inbox uses UTC time, not the host's account timezone. This means bookings made late in the evening (e.g., 10:30 PM EST) appear under the next calendar day in filtered views, even though they were booked "today" in the host's local time.
Current workaround
Hosts must mentally adjust for the UTC offset when filtering by "booked on" date, or accept that late-evening bookings will appear under the wrong day in their local context.
Impact
Proposed solution
Make the "booked on" filter respect the host's account timezone setting (e.g., EST, PST, etc.) so that bookings are grouped by the correct calendar day based on local time, not UTC.
Unlock
Hosts would be able to pull accurate same-day booking reports, filter by local calendar dates without mental math, and trust that "booked on" reflects their actual business day.
